Russia U18 visited the Patriot Park

04.04.2019
The under 18 Russian national team visited the Patriot Park. At the moment, the players are preparing for the 2019 IIHF U18 World Championship, which will be played in Sweden between the 18th and 28th of April.

Russia U18 head coach Vladimir Filatov:

- In accordance with the schedule, today was a day off, and we decided that it was the perfect opportunity to take the guys to the Patriot Park where there is plenty of army machinery which tells the war story of our country. It's important to give the guys a rest, so we thought this would be a good idea. The tour around the park informed the players about the tanks on show, and as coaches, it was interesting to hear about that too. Our players even tried testing tank simulators. I think that these positive emotions will help improve their team spirit and patriotic feelings.
